The range distance of GPS refers to the distance between the GPS receiver and the satellite. GPS, or Global Positioning System, operates using an array of 24 satellites that orbit the Earth, ensuring at least 4 satellites are visible from any location. GPS receivers on the ground detect signals from these satellites and calculate the receiver's position based on the time it takes for the signals to travel from the satellites to the receiver.

Accurate synchronization of the satellites' atomic clocks and accounting for relativistic effects are crucial for the precision of this technology. GPS is integral to navigation, allowing users to determine their exact location in terms of latitude and longitude and has a broad range of applications in various devices and transportation systems.
